Itc Limited vs The State Of Karnataka is a Supreme Court of India decision dated September 12, 2025 (citation: insc-2025-1111). Commercial dispute involving ITC Limited's stationery business. The Supreme Court disposed of the appeal with no order as to costs. The bench comprised Justices J.B. Pardiwala and R. Mahadevan. The judgment was delivered by Justice R. Mahadevan.
